Average Temperature

• January to March: 7.33°C during the day, 3.38°C at night

• April to June: 22.43°C during the day, 17.87°C at night

• July to September: 28.01°C during the day, 24.45°C at night

• October to December: 13.39°C during the day, 9.28°C at night
